Rob Menendez (D-NJ) on Tuesday staved off a tough Democratic primary challenge from Ravi Bhalla, the mayor of Hoboken, the New York Times reports. “The race in House District 8, which includes parts of Newark and Jersey City, was more competitive than expected because of the legal troubles facing Mr. Menendez’s father, the state’s senior U.S. senator, who is on trial in Manhattan on federal bribery, corruption and obstruction charges.”
